Table 3. Standardized factor loadings for the perceived barriers to antiretroviral therapy adherence (PEDIA) scale by type of factory analysis used.a.

EFA 2 CFA 1 CFA 2
Item number Item content F1 F2 F1 F2 F1 F2
1 The main problem of living with HIV is the stigma around it. 0.518 −0.232 0.363b c
2 I am afraid to be identified as living with HIV when I go to the health care facility to get my HIV meds refill. 0.918 −0.276 0.646b
3 It frustrates me to think that I need to take the HIV meds in order to be alive. 0.472 0.200 0.633 0.673
4 Sometimes I skip taking my HIV meds because I want to avoid side effects. −0.067 0.793 0.647 0.648
5 Despite my HIV status, I live a normal life. −0.229d −0.366d
6 It is difficult to take my HIV meds at home. −0.186 0.890 0.756 0.778
7 I do not like to take my HIV meds around others. 0.430 0.261 0.700 0.682
8 Sometimes I forget to take my HIV meds because I get distracted. −0.265 0.781 0.600 0.638
9 It is difficult to take my HIV meds at work. −0.096 0.850 0.818 0.829
10 I believe that my HIV meds make me healthy. −0.117d −0.312d
11 It is tiresome to take my HIV meds every day. 0.390 0.434 0.775 0.835
12 I find it difficult to swallow the pills. 0.136 0.459 0.597b
13 When I feel depressed I do not want to take my HIV meds. 0.046 0.740 0.705 0.680
14 It is difficult to tell people that I am living with HIV. 0.869 −0.233 0.646b
15 I am worried about the HIV meds stopping to work in the future. 0.518 0.049 0.491b
16 It is hard to get used to the side effects. 0.161d 0.397d
17 It bothers me that I have to get my HIV meds refill in the health care facility’s pharmacy. 0.739 −0.039 0.699 0.606
18 It is harder to keep track of my HIV meds on weekends. 0.022 0.601 0.685 0.675
a

Two types of analysis were conducted: exploratory factor analysis (EFA) and confirmatory factor analysis (CFA). All analyses used a 2-factor structure. EFA 2 was performed using Sample 2020. CFAs 1 and 2 were performed using Sample 2021.

b

Item removal in CFA 1 was based on modification indices and theoretical relevance.

c

Not applicable.

d

Item removal in EFA 2 was primarily determined by standardized factor loadings below 0.4, supplemented by theoretical considerations.
